We are seeking an experienced and motivated sole charge farm Manager to join our team on a well-established dairy operation located in Otorohanga

Key Responsibilities

Monitoring herd health and identifying sick animals

Treating sick and down cows

Detecting and managing mastitis

Drafting cows during mating for the AB technician

Maintaining high milk quality standards throughout the season

Completing plant washes and carrying out routine dairy plant maintenance

Maintaining a high standard of cleanliness in and around the cowsheds and farm

General farm maintenance, including fencing, repairs and maintenance

Tractor work and machinery .
